Protected Tactical Waveform (PTW) Modem Development and Demonstrations

Abstract

Develop, demonstrate, test and evaluate PTW modems and components capable of being integrated into existing Army, Air Force, and Navy tactical satellite communication terminals spanning ground, aerial, and naval environments such as the Army's Satellite Transportable Terminal (STT), the Air Force's Ground Multiband Terminal (GMT), airborne terminals, and the Navy Multiband Terminal (NMT). This includes associated End Cryptographic Unit (ECU) development, testing, National Security Agency (NSA) certification, and integration with PTW modems. Conduct trade space and requirements definition with the military Services and terminal program offices to support future PTW-related capabilities. Identify potential assets such as ground hubs and information assurance components that can be further developed by future PTW-related programs. Explore opportunities and releasability of PTW-related technologies to International Partners. PTSFD is a technology demonstration that will develop and demonstrate prototype TM LRUs utilizing PTW over wideband space/ground systems. PTSFD includes an option to demonstrate over a commercial SATCOM system and design and build the MMS simulator. The PTSFD will demonstrate an Anti-Jam (AJ) and Low Probability of Intercept (LPI)/Low Probability of Detection (LPD) communications capability that can be provided to tactical users in all Services through fielded terminals, existing wideband MILSATCOM assets, and potential COMSATCOM assets.
